Why Do Some People Choose Not to Wear Underwear?

Many people opt to go without underwear for reasons related to comfort, health, or personal preference. Here are some common motivations:

  • Comfort and Freedom: Without the constraints of underwear, some individuals feel more comfortable, especially in hot or humid climates.
  • Improved Air Circulation: Going commando can enhance air circulation around the genital area, reducing moisture buildup and potential irritation.
  • Reduced Laundry: Skipping underwear means fewer items to wash, which can save time and resources.

Potential Health Benefits of Going Commando

Choosing not to wear underwear can have several health benefits, particularly for certain skin conditions and sensitivities:

  • Prevention of Infections: Increased air circulation can help prevent yeast infections and bacterial growth by keeping the area dry.
  • Reduced Irritation: Those with sensitive skin or allergies to certain fabrics may benefit from avoiding underwear, which can cause chafing or allergic reactions.

Possible Drawbacks of Not Wearing Underwear

Despite the potential benefits, there are also some drawbacks to consider when deciding to forgo underwear:

  • Hygiene Concerns: Without a barrier, sweat and bodily fluids can come into direct contact with outer clothing, potentially leading to odors or stains.
  • Increased Chafing: Some individuals may experience increased friction, especially during physical activities, leading to discomfort or skin irritation.
  • Lack of Support: For those who need additional support, such as during exercise, not wearing underwear might be uncomfortable or impractical.

Tips for Going Without Underwear Comfortably

If you decide to skip wearing underwear, consider these tips to maintain comfort and hygiene:

  • Choose Breathable Fabrics: Opt for clothing made from natural fibers like cotton or linen to enhance breathability.
  • Maintain Personal Hygiene: Regular washing and proper hygiene practices are essential to prevent odors and infections.
  • Consider Your Activities: For high-impact activities or sports, assess whether additional support is necessary.

Is it unhealthy to not wear underwear?

Not wearing underwear is not inherently unhealthy, but it depends on personal hygiene and lifestyle. Ensuring cleanliness and choosing breathable clothing can mitigate potential risks.

Can not wearing underwear cause infections?

While going without underwear can reduce moisture and potentially decrease infection risk, it can also lead to hygiene issues if personal cleanliness is not maintained.

What should you wear if you don’t want to wear underwear?

If you choose to skip underwear, opt for loose-fitting, breathable clothing to ensure comfort and prevent moisture buildup.

Does not wearing underwear affect fertility?

There is no direct evidence linking the absence of underwear to fertility issues. However, maintaining a cool, dry environment is beneficial for reproductive health.

How can you prevent chafing without underwear?

To prevent chafing, consider using anti-chafing creams or wearing loose, breathable clothing that minimizes friction.
